        Very important request for information from Katzeus here:

        https://community.playstarbound.com...sues-fixes-patch-1.138081/page-2#post-3225291

        (Katzeus is the Community Manager at Chucklefish Games)


        "Could players who have reported this bug help out with some specific details;
        • (Need more Details) Crash when saving/sleeping
        We're trying to determine if the crash is happening before or after the shipping tally screen. Also, have players who have had this happen shipped items on the day they crashed (which would trigger the tally screen).

        These details could be helpful for us to nail down exactly what's happening. Please share anything you recall about when exactly the crash happens after selecting to sleep or any shipped item details. When reporting crashes, any screenshots of the pages inside your pause menus may be helpful too - they could help us better replicate the same stats/crafting recipes/collections that are in place for that character.

        I also want to add - based on reports of this crash, we don't have reason to believe these save files have been damaged. We do understand the frustration when encountering a crash, and really appreciate the support helping us shake out these bugs. Please keep the reports coming, and we'll keep working to fix these outstanding issues."

                  • _acidic_

                    _acidic_ Space Hobo

                    All crashes happened before the shipping tally screen for me. I believe I did ship some things every day, including the days it didn't crash. I at least shipped some assorted crops (cranberries, corn, and possibly grapes), mayo, and milk every day. I'm not even sure if I shipped anything from the mine runs because I can't think of anything I get from there that I still sell instead of keep, but it's possible.

                    As for in-game times:

                    First crash was at 1:50AM so my first suspicion was it was because the game turned 2:00AM the exact moment I slept which would've triggered the pass-out

                    Second crash I made sure to get home earlier in case that was the problem, I think I slept around 12:30AM

                    Third attempt (which was successful) I just gathered my farm produce and stuff and shipped it then went straight to bed so it was like 9AM or something really early

                    Fourth attempt (which was successful) was right after the event so I went to bed at 12:00AM or 12:10AM

                    The last attempt which was a crash I can't remember the timing but I think it was between 11:00PM and 1:00AM
